This is not for the faint of heart, and certainly not recommended for small printers (unless you're scaling down). The main rear hatch can be moved to an open position, and the whole hanger bay can move down. ![]() Many of the components are designed around the use of 3mmx2mm round magnets. Not to mention a 3ft wingspan once built! This kit contains 40 individual components, ending up at over 100 components once printed. The Tau Empire (pronounced 'TOW' as in 'WOW'), also spelled Tau Empire in older Imperial records, is a rapidly expanding, multispecies xenos stellar empire situated within the Imperium of Mans Ultima Segmentum, near the Eastern Fringes of the Milky Way Galaxy.It lies within the reach of the Astronomican.
